Semalt: jQuery स्क्रिन स्क्र्यापिंगको लागि उत्तम जाभास्क्रिप्ट पुस्तकालय हो?

jQuery भनेको क्रस-प्लेटफर्म जाभास्क्रिप्ट लाइब्रेरी हो जुन HTML को ग्राहक-साइड स्क्रिप्टिtingलाई सरल बनाउनको लागि डिजाइन गरिएको हो। यो भन्नु सुरक्षित छ कि jQuery एक उत्तम र व्यापक रूपले विस्तारित जाभास्क्रिप्ट पुस्तकालय हो। यस लाइब्रेरीको साथ, तपाईं चाँडै तपाईंको साइटमा एनिमेसन प्रभावहरू थप्न सक्नुहुन्छ, वेब कागजातहरू स्क्र्याप गर्न वा तपाईंको डाटा निकाल्ने कार्यहरू पूरा गर्न स्क्रिन स्क्र्यापरहरू निर्माण गर्न। तपाईं jQuery को फ्रेमवर्क, Cordova प्रयोग गरी Android, IOS र वेब अनुप्रयोगहरू पनि निर्माण गर्न सक्नुहुनेछ।

स्क्रिन स्क्र्यापिंग वा डाटा निकासी बोट र माकुराको प्रयोग गरेर इन्टरनेटबाट सूचना वा डेटा स्क्र्याप गर्ने प्रक्रिया हो। jQuery को वाक्यरचना तपाइँको लागि वेब कागजातहरू मार्फत नेभिगेट गर्न को लागी डिजाइन गर्न को लागी डिजाईन गरीएको छ, डेटा स्क्र्याप गर्नुहोस्, DOM तत्वहरु छान्नुहोस्, एनिमेसनहरू सिर्जना गर्नुहोस्, AJAX अनुप्रयोगहरू विकास गर्नुहोस्। यो जाभास्क्रिप्ट लाइब्रेरीको सब भन्दा विशिष्ट विशेषता यो हो कि यसले विकासकर्ताहरू र प्रोग्रामरहरूलाई उन्नत स्क्रिन स्क्र्यापरहरू निर्माण गर्न, वर्डप्रेस थिमहरू र विजेटहरूको लागि अमूर्त निर्माण गर्न सक्षम गर्दछ। JQuery मा मोड्युलर दृष्टिकोण हामीलाई शक्तिशाली र गतिशील वेब पृष्ठहरू र अनुप्रयोगहरू सिर्जना गर्न अनुमति दिन्छ।

अन्य जाभास्क्रिप्ट पुस्तकालयहरू जुन तपाईंको ध्यानको लायक छ:

बिभिन्न जाभास्क्रिप्ट फ्रेमवर्क र लाइब्रेरीहरूले कार्यप्रवाहलाई स्ट्रिमलाइन गर्दछन्, स्क्रिन स्क्र्यापर्सको विकासलाई बढावा दिन्छ र प्रतिक्रियाशील डिजाइनका सर्तहरूमा राम्रो सुविधाहरू प्रदान गर्दछ। केहि सब भन्दा प्रसिद्ध जाभास्क्रिप्ट पुस्तकालयहरू तल छलफल गरिएको छ:

१ D3.js

डाटा चालित कागजात (D3.js) सबै भन्दा राम्रो र सबै भन्दा राम्रो खुला स्रोत जाभास्क्रिप्ट पुस्तकालय मानिन्छ। यसले वेब स्क्र्यापरहरू निर्माण गर्न मद्दत गर्दछ र तपाईंको साइटमा एक अन्तर्क्रियात्मक हेराई दिनका लागि निर्मित असंख्य प्लगइनहरू समावेश गर्दछ र नेटबाट डाटा स्क्र्याप गर्दछ। यो जाभास्क्रिप्ट लाइब्रेरी सबै वेब ब्राउजर र अपरेटिंग प्रणालीसँग उपयुक्त छ।

२. Chart.js

यो अर्को खुल्ला स्रोत जाभास्क्रिप्ट पुस्तकालय हो जुन स्क्रैपरहरू निर्माण गर्नका लागि Import.io र Octoparse को समान सुविधाहरू छन्। यद्यपि तपाईं यसको स्क्यापर्सको साथ मात्र सानो पैमानेको वेब स्क्र्यापिंग कार्यहरू पूरा गर्न सक्नुहुनेछ। यो जाभास्क्रिप्ट फ्रेमवर्क व्यापक दस्तावेजको लागि सिफारिश गरिएको छ, र Chart.js HTML5 क्यानभासको सट्टा SVG मा आधारित छ।

F.फ्यूजनचार्ट्स

यो विकासकर्ताहरू र डिजाइनरहरूको लागि उपयुक्त एक चार्टिंग लाइब्रेरी हो। फ्यूजनचार्ट्समा chart० भन्दा बढी चार्ट प्रकार र हजारौं नक्शा हुन्छन्, जुन मेट्रिक्सग्राफिक्स र गुगल चार्ट धेरै पछाडि छोडिन्छ। यो जाभास्क्रिप्ट लाइब्रेरीको साथ, तपाईं कुनै वेब स्क्र्यापर बनाउन सक्नुहुन्न र इन्टरनेटबाट डाटा निकाल्न सक्नुहुन्न। यद्यपि यो रूपरेखा Oracle, Microsoft, IBM, र Google को पूर्व विकल्प हो। साथै, यो आईई 6, and र like जस्ता ब्राउजरहरूसँग उपयुक्त छ।

Google. गुगल चार्ट्स

यसले तपाईंलाई सादा लाइन चार्टबाट जटिल रूखको नक्सामा कुनै पनि चीज बनाउन सहयोग गर्दछ। गुगल चार्ट्स पूर्व-निर्मित चार्ट ग्यालरीहरू, विभिन्न अनुकूलन विकल्पहरू, र डेटा उपकरणहरूको साथ आउँदछ। तपाईं जाभास्क्रिप्ट लाइब्रेरी प्रयोग गरेर आधारभूत स्क्रिन स्क्र्यापरहरू निर्माण गर्न सक्नुहुनेछ, तर तपाईं उन्नत डाटा एक्स्ट्रक्टरहरू (जस्तै पार्सेहब र किमोनो ल्याबहरू) निर्माण गर्न सक्नुहुन्न।

निष्कर्ष

jQuery को आर्किटेक्चरले तपाईंलाई बिभिन्न प्लगइनहरू र स्क्रैपरहरू सजिलैसँग सिर्जना गर्न अनुमति दिन्छ। यो अन्य जाभास्क्रिप्ट पुस्तकालयहरूको तुलनामा धेरै राम्रो छ र दुवै प्रोग्रामरहरू र विकासकर्ताहरूको लागि उपयुक्त छ। अन्य जाभास्क्रिप्ट लाइब्रेरीहरू आधारभूत कार्यहरू पूरा गर्न सहयोगी छन् र विकल्प र सुविधाहरूको सीमित संख्या छन्। जहाँसम्म, सबै जाभास्क्रिप्ट पुस्तकालयहरु उपयोगकर्ता अनुभव को सुधार र सबै वेब ब्राउजरहरु र अपरेटिंग प्रणाली संग मिल्दो छ। नयाँ पुस्तकालयहरू दैनिक आधारमा प्रस्तुत हुँदैछन्, तर jQuery ले हामीलाई जाभास्क्रिप्ट राम्रो तरिकाले बुझ्न मद्दत गर्दछ र स्क्रिन स्क्र्यापर्स छिटो विकास गर्न प्रयोग गर्दछ।